<br />		During the performance of this contract,the second party,for itself, its assignees and successors in interest(hereinafter referred to as
<br />    	the"contractor"),agrees as follows:
<br />		a.   Compliance with Regulations: The contractor shall comply with the Regulations relative to nondiscrimination in Federally-
<br />     		assisted programs of the U. S. Department of Transportation,Title 49, Code of Federal Regulations, Part 21,as they may be
<br />     		amended from time to time, (hereinafter referred to as the Regulations),which are herein incorporated by reference and
<br />     		made a part of this contract.
<br />		b.   Nondiscrimination: The contractor,with regard to the work performed by it during the contract,shall not discriminate on the
<br />     		grounds of race,color,or national origin in the selection and retention of subcontractors, including procurements of materials
<br />     		and leases of equipment. The contractor shall not participate either directly or indirectly in the discrimination prohibited by
<br />     		Section 21.5 of the Regulations, including employment practices when the contract covers a program set forth in Appendix B
<br />     		of the Regulations.
<br />		c.   Solicitations for Subcontracts, including Procurements of Materials and Equipment: In all solicitations either by competitive
<br />     		bidding or negotiation made by the contractor for work to be performed under a subcontract, including procurements of
<br />     		materials or leases of equipment,each potential subcontractor or supplier shall be notified by the contractor of the
<br />     		contractor's obligations under this contract and the Regulations relative to nondiscrimination on the grounds of race, color,or
<br />     		national origin.
<br />		d.   Information and Reports: The contractor shall provide all information and reports required by the Regulations,or directives
<br />     		issued pursuant thereto,and shall permit access to its books, records,accounts,other sources of information,and its
<br />     		facilities as may be determined by the Department of Transportation or the Federal Highway Administration to be pertinent
<br />     		to ascertain compliance with such Regulations or directives. Where any information required of a contractor is in the
<br />     		exclusive possession of another who fails or refuses to furnish this information,the contractor shall so certify to the
<br />     		Department of Transportation,or the Federal Highway Administration as appropriate,and shall set forth what efforts it has
<br />     		made to obtain the information.
<br />		e.   Sanctions for Noncompliance: In the event of the contractor's noncompliance with the nondiscrimination provisions of this
<br />     		contract,the Department of Transportation shall impose such contract sanctions as it or the Federal Highway Administration
<br />     		may determine to be appropriate, including, but not limited to,
<br />   		(1) withholding of payments to the contractor under the contract until the contractor complies,and/or
<br />   		(2) cancellation,termination or suspension of the contract, in whole or in part.
<br />		f.    Incorporation of Provisions: The contractor shall include the provisions of paragraphs"a"through'T'in every subcontract,
<br />     		including procurements of materials and leases of equipment, unless exempt by the Regulations,or directives issued
<br />     		pursuant thereto. The contractor shall take such action with respect to any subcontract or procurement as the Department
<br />     		of Transportation or the Federal Highway Administration may direct as a means of enforcing such provisions including
<br />     		sanctions for noncompliance: Provided, however,that, in the event a contractor becomes involved in,or is threatened with,
<br />     		litigation with a subcontractor or supplier as a result of such direction,the contractor may request the Department of
<br />     		Transportation to enter into such litigation to protect the interests of the State,and, in addition,the contractor may request
<br />     		the United States to enter into such litigation to protect the interests of the United States.
